Home
last modified time | relevance | path

Searched refs:parents (Results 1 – 25 of 53) sorted by relevance

123

/illumos-gate/usr/src/cmd/perl/contrib/Sun/Solaris/Lgrp/t/
H A DLgrp_api.t101 my @parents;
104 (@parents) = $c->parents($l) or
106 my $nparents = @parents;
107 my ($parent, @rest) = @parents;
121 my (@parents) = $c->parents($l) or
123 my $nparents = @parents;
128 @parents = $c->parents($root);
129 ok(!@parents, 'root should have no parents');
H A DLgrp.t141 my @parents;
146 @parents = lgrp_parents($c, $l) or
148 my $nparents = @parents;
149 my ($parent, @rest) = @parents;
169 @parents = lgrp_parents($c, $root);
170 ok(scalar @parents, 0, 'root should have no parents');
177 @parents = lgrp_parents($c, -1);
179 ok(scalar @parents, 0, 'Illegal children have no paremts');
/illumos-gate/usr/src/tools/smatch/src/
H A Dflow.c41 remove_bb_from_list(&old->parents, bb, 1); in rewrite_branch()
42 add_bb(&new->parents, bb); in rewrite_branch()
242 if (bb_list_size(target->parents) != 1) in simplify_branch_branch()
461 FOR_EACH_PTR(bb->parents, parent) { in kill_dead_stores_bb()
570 remove_bb_from_list(&child->parents, bb, 0); in kill_bb()
574 FOR_EACH_PTR(bb->parents, parent) { in kill_bb()
577 bb->parents = NULL; in kill_bb()
670 FOR_EACH_PTR(bb->parents, tmp) { in vrfy_parents()
703 vrfy_bb_in_list(bb, tmp->parents); in vrfy_children()
768 FOR_EACH_PTR(bb->parents, parent) { in pack_basic_blocks()
[all …]
H A Dir.c35 if (bb_list_size(insn->bb->parents) != nbr_phi_operands(insn)) { in check_phi_node()
38 info(insn->pos, "parents: %d", bb_list_size(insn->bb->parents)); in check_phi_node()
43 PREPARE_PTR_LIST(insn->bb->parents, par); in check_phi_node()
H A Dcse.c277 if (bb_list_size(bb1->parents) != 1) in trivial_common_parent()
279 parent = first_basic_block(bb1->parents); in trivial_common_parent()
280 if (bb_list_size(bb2->parents) != 1) in trivial_common_parent()
282 if (first_basic_block(bb2->parents) != parent) in trivial_common_parent()
H A Dsimplify.c64 if (bb_list_size(source->children) != 1 || bb_list_size(source->parents) != 1) in phi_parent()
66 return first_basic_block(source->parents); in phi_parent()
100 struct basic_block *parents[3]; in if_convert_phi() local
108 if (linearize_ptr_list((struct ptr_list *)bb->parents, (void **)parents, 3) != 2) in if_convert_phi()
116 if ((bb1 != parents[0] || bb2 != parents[1]) && in if_convert_phi()
117 (bb1 != parents[1] || bb2 != parents[0])) in if_convert_phi()
1647 remove_bb_from_list(&target->parents, bb, 1); in simplify_branch()
H A Dlinearize.c535 if (bb->parents) { in show_bb()
537 FOR_EACH_PTR(bb->parents, from) { in show_bb()
639 add_bb(&dst->parents, src); in add_goto()
669 remove_bb_from_list(&child->parents, parent, 1); in remove_parent()
670 if (!child->parents) in remove_parent()
761 add_bb(&bb_true->parents, bb); in add_branch()
762 add_bb(&bb_false->parents, bb); in add_branch()
1697 FOR_EACH_PTR(bb->parents, parent) { in insert_phis()
2243 add_bb(&bb_case->parents, active); in linearize_switch()
2258 add_bb(&default_case->parents, active); in linearize_switch()
[all …]
/illumos-gate/usr/src/contrib/ast/src/cmd/INIT/
H A Dmkdir.sh25 parents=
38 -p) parents=1
45 if test "" != "$parents"
/illumos-gate/usr/src/cmd/sgs/gprof/common/
H A Darcs.c90 arcp->arc_parentlist = childp->parents; in addarc()
91 childp->parents = arcp; in addarc()
312 cyclenlp->parents = 0; /* caller arcs list */ in cyclelink()
334 for (arcp = memberp->parents; arcp; in cyclelink()
376 for (arcp = childp->parents; arcp; in inheritflags()
402 for (arcp = memp->parents; arcp; in inheritflags()
439 if (!siblingp->parents) in check_ancestors()
441 for (parentsp = siblingp->parents; parentsp; in check_ancestors()
458 if (!siblingp->parents) in check_parents()
460 for (parentsp = siblingp->parents; parentsp; in check_parents()
H A Dgprof.callg.blurb48 its parents.
51 all of its parents. This is the denominator of
54 parents the name of this parent, with an indication of the
88 * these fields are omitted for parents (or
95 ** static-only parents and children are indicated
H A Dprintgprof.c404 if (childp->parents == 0) { in printparents()
412 for (arcp = childp->parents; arcp; arcp = arcp->arc_parentlist) { in printparents()
610 arcp = childp->parents; in sortparents()
633 childp->parents = sorted.arc_parentlist; in sortparents()
/illumos-gate/usr/src/lib/liblgrp/common/
H A Dlgrp.c149 ulong_t *parents; in parent_orphans() local
184 parents = lgrp_info->info_parents; in parent_orphans()
186 if (parents[j] != 0) { in parent_orphans()
195 BT_SET(parents, root->info_lgrpid); in parent_orphans()
214 ulong_t *parents; in prune_child() local
221 parents = lgrp_info->info_parents; in prune_child()
222 if (parents == NULL) in prune_child()
229 if (BT_TEST(parents, i)) { in prune_child()
642 if (parents == NULL || count < 1) in lgrp_parents()
671 if (parents != NULL && nparents < count) { in lgrp_parents()
[all …]
/illumos-gate/usr/src/cmd/lgrpinfo/
H A Dlgrpinfo.pl172 @lgrp_list = map { $l->parents($_) } @lgrp_list if $opt_P;
247 my ($children, $parents, $cpus, $memstr, $rsrc);
260 my @parents = $l->parents($lgrp);
261 $parents = @parents ?
262 gettext(", Parent: ") . "@parents" :
277 print "\n\t$children$parents" if $do_topo;
/illumos-gate/usr/src/cmd/picl/plugins/sun4u/boston/frudr/
H A Dfru_SC_data.info59 * This file captures all of the location and fru parents for the
82 * fru/location parents and device tables for the disks and their
95 * fru/location parents and device tables for the power supplies
121 * parents for system leds
140 * parents for fan-fault led's
171 * fru parents for motherboard sensors
207 * fru parents for front IO board sensors
223 * parents for CPU board and CPU die sensors
/illumos-gate/usr/src/cmd/pginfo/
H A Dpginfo.pl595 my @parents = grep { defined($_) } map { $p->parent ($_) } @_;
597 return ($p->uniq(@_, @parents, pg_lineage ($p, @parents)));
/illumos-gate/usr/src/lib/libfru/libfru/
H A Dlibfru.cc2140 fru_get_tagged_parents(const char *element, fru_strlist_t *parents) in fru_get_tagged_parents() argument
2153 parents->num = 0; in fru_get_tagged_parents()
2154 parents->strs = NULL; in fru_get_tagged_parents()
2158 parents->strs = (char **)malloc(number * sizeof (char *)); in fru_get_tagged_parents()
2159 if (parents->strs == NULL) { in fru_get_tagged_parents()
2162 memset(parents->strs, 0x00, (number * sizeof (char *))); in fru_get_tagged_parents()
2167 fru_destroy_strlist(parents); in fru_get_tagged_parents()
2170 parents->strs[i] = strdup(cur->getDef()->name); in fru_get_tagged_parents()
2171 if (parents->strs[i] == NULL) { in fru_get_tagged_parents()
2172 fru_destroy_strlist(parents); in fru_get_tagged_parents()
[all …]
/illumos-gate/usr/src/cmd/picl/plugins/sun4u/seattle/frudr/
H A Dfru_FT0_data.info84 * Create device table and location parents for Seattle 1U fans
106 * Create device table and location parents for Seattle 2U fans
H A Dfru_FT1_data.info84 * Create device table and location parents for Seattle 1U fans
106 * Create device table and location parents for Seattle 2U fans
H A Dfru_FT2_data.info84 * Create device table and location parents for the Seattle 1U fans
107 * Create device table and location parents for Seattle 2U fans
H A Dfru_FT3_data.info84 * Create device table and location parents for Seattle 1U fans
107 * Create device table and location parents for Seattle 2U fans
H A Dfru_FT4_data.info84 * Create device table and location parents for Seattle 1U fans
107 * Create device table and location parents for Seattle 2U fans
H A Dfru_FT5_data.info84 * Create device table and location parents for Seattle 1U fans
107 * Create device table and location parents for Seattle 2U fans
H A Dfru_FT6_data.info85 * Create device table and location parents for Seattle 1U fans
108 * Create device table and location parents for Seattle 2U fans
/illumos-gate/usr/src/cmd/perl/contrib/Sun/Solaris/Lgrp/
H A DLgrp.xs330 # @parents = lgrp_parents($cookie, $lgrp).
359 # @parents = lgrp_cpus($cookie, $lgrp, $content).
H A DLgrp.pm238 sub parents subroutine

123